Transaction 221d18e5eca595343555620d6df6858cc74023d6649e2dba18844a81fee587f3
1 Input
2 Outputs
- 221d18e5eca595343555620d6df6858cc74023d6649e2dba18844a81fee587f3:0
- 221d18e5eca595343555620d6df6858cc74023d6649e2dba18844a81fee587f3:1
value 775860
address 1M5VrwBx9dVVhgzzTkYopW4PgQvVENdiSy
value 11170083
address 13h6pukANkMTxroy1YnRm51tm7UZa2cudg